Transaction 95ba37c47eecc48bda4a211c7230f1ee3dcb07896ba5ba1d9c6372f52a429572

1 Input
1 Outputs
  • 95ba37c47eecc48bda4a211c7230f1ee3dcb07896ba5ba1d9c6372f52a429572:0
  • value  528973
    address  3Dx2AeGgZfUnoLQVw3b7iiXBLxCrJo8dGx